The simplest radical form of the square root of 252 can be found by factoring it into its prime components. The prime factorization of 252 is (2^2 \times 3^2 \times 7). Therefore, (\sqrt{252} = \sqrt{2^2 \times 3^2 \times 7} = 2 \times 3 \times \sqrt{7} = 6\sqrt{7}). Thus, the simplest radical form is (6\sqrt{7}).
